Obi said LP moved into effective opposition due to its policies and the governance modalities that the party campaigned for prior to the 2023 presidential election. He highlighted the need to reduce the cost of governance, move the nation from consumption to production, reduce inflation, end insecurity, promote the rule of law, guarantee the responsibility to protect citizens, and stabilize the Nigerian currency.
As stake holders and elected Labour Party officials, we shall remain loyal to our manifesto. 'We will continue to canvas for good governance and focus on issues that promote national interest, unity, and cohesion. We will continue to give primacy to our Constitution, the rule of law, and the protection of ordered liberties. We will offer the checks and balances required in a functional democracy and vie robustly in forthcoming elections to elect those who share our vision of a new Nigeria.
